Zika virus update II: Recent development of animal models-Proofs of association with human pathogenesis

Three recent studies in pregnant mice and one ongoing study in rhesus macaques evaluating the effect of ZIKV infection have provided important information about maternal-fetus transmission and ZIKV-related pathogenesis, confirming a causal role of ZIKV in neurological problems observed in humans. Here, we present an update of these works published in the past few weeks. J. Med. Virol. 88:1657-1658, 2016. © 2016 Wiley Periodicals, Inc.
